      Description

      Offered here is an incredible example of Rolex Daytona, Ref. 6265, circa 1970, fitted with an exotic dial, nicknamed the “Paul Newman” Daytona, due to the fact that the famous actor favored wearing the Rolex Daytona with the exotic dial, and can be seen in many photographs wearing the watch.  The reference 6265 is one of the rarest of all the Paul Newman (or Daytona in general) variants, produced for a very short period of time, and one of the only references to feature a “two-color” dial, showing on black and white colors, as well as this reference having screw-down pushers. This particular example comes to us fresh-to-market for the first time since new: the watch was bought new by an Argentinian citizen of Japanese descent, with his name on the papers, and also written on the booklets, with a copy of his ID matching all the documentation. Around a dozen years ago, the original owner sold it to a colleague of ours in his home country, where it has sat in a safe unseen by the world ever since (documentation of that sale is also included). The watch remains complete, with its original Rolex box, Warranty Certificate, and booklets.

      The condition of this “Paul Newman” Daytona is downright spectacular. The case appears unpolished, with no wear to the pin holes, and remaining sharp to the touch on the bottom side of the case. The dial is in immaculate condition, with no wear or scratches, and the absolute lightest of patina visible under a loupe. The original tritium lume is still present on both dial and hands, with extremely beautiful and puffy, yellow plots, and no visible loss whatsoever.

      The watch comes on its original Rolex Swiss folded-link 7836/19 bracelet with 271 endlinks, dating to 1971. The bracelet has 13 full links and no stretch.
